Duncan Christian School is hosting the Island senior girls single-A basketball championship this Friday and Saturday.

The field includes the host Chargers, top-seeded St. Andrew’s, Glenlyon Norfolk, Maaqtusiis and Gold River, making their Island championship debut.

DCS will tip off against Maaqtusiis at 2 p.m. on Friday, with the winner facing GNS at 7 p.m.

Also on Friday, St. Andrew’s will play Gold River at 4 p.m. The winners of the last two games on Friday will meet for the Island title at 3 p.m. on Saturday.

Consolation games will take place on Saturday at 9:30 a.m. and 1 p.m.

The top two teams from the Island tournament will advance to the provincial championships in Langley.
